The only thing messier at DIA these days is the relationship between the airport and the company they hired to manage the construction -- a relationship which recently ended badly. Caroline Clevenger, the assistant director of Construction Engineering and Management in the Department of Civil Engineering at the University of Colorado Denver sits down with Anne Trujillo on this weekend's Politics Unplugged to discuss what happened.
